post-and-rail tea — /poʊst ən reɪl ˈti/ (say pohst uhn rayl tee) noun Colloquial strong, coarse bush tea. {from the coarse fragments of stalk and leaf (? and wooden fragments added by unscrupulous vendors) it contained} …

post-and-rail fence — /ˌpoʊst ən reɪl ˈfɛns/ (say .pohst uhn rayl fens) noun a wooden fence constructed from posts with connecting rails slotted into them …
